On 9/11/08, Gleb Natapov <gleb@qumranet.com> wrote:
> Hi,
>
> Here the latest version of the patch series.
>
> This patch series implements simple key/value base communication channel
> to pass firmware configuration from qemu to guest firmware in patch 1.
> Patches 2-5 implement UUID support. Patch 6 implements CPU speed detection
> needed by SMBIOS. Patch 7 adds more common keys that may be used by
> various firmwares. Patch 8 add sparc specific keys.
I have updated my patch for OpenBIOS on Sparc32/64 to support the
changed interface. I think we should be ready to apply most of the
patches. Paul had reservations about libuuid, so that patch should be
left out for now. Likewise for the CPU speed patch.
I propose to apply patches 1, 2, 3, 5, 7, and 8. Any objections?
